首页
/ MXLogger 项目启动与配置教程

MXLogger 项目启动与配置教程

2025-04-26 19:23:00作者:江焘钦

1. 项目目录结构及介绍

MXLogger 项目的主要目录结构如下:

MXLogger/
├── mxlogger/              # 源代码目录
│   ├── __init__.py       # 初始化文件
│   ├── logger.py         # 日志记录器实现代码
│   └── handlers.py       # 日志处理器实现代码
├── tests/                # 测试代码目录
│   ├── __init__.py
│   ├── test_logger.py    # 测试日志记录器功能
│   └── test_handlers.py  # 测试日志处理器功能
├── examples/             # 使用示例目录
│   ├── simple_example.py # 简单使用示例
│   └── advanced_example.py # 高级使用示例
├── setup.py              # 项目安装和依赖设置文件
└── README.md             # 项目说明文件
  • mxlogger/:包含项目的核心代码,包括日志记录器和处理器的实现。
  • tests/:包含对项目功能进行单元测试的代码。
  • examples/:包含使用MXLogger项目的一些示例代码,方便用户快速上手。
  • setup.py:用于配置项目的安装和依赖。
  • README.md:项目的详细说明文档。

2. 项目的启动文件介绍

MXLogger 项目没有特定的启动文件。用户可以直接在项目目录下运行示例或测试代码来使用项目。例如,运行示例代码 simple_example.py 的方法如下:

cd MXLogger/
python examples/simple_example.py

该示例将展示如何使用MXLogger来记录日志。

3. 项目的配置文件介绍

MXLogger 项目本身不依赖于外部的配置文件。所有的配置都是通过代码中的函数调用或类实例化时进行设置的。以下是一个简单的配置示例:

from mxlogger.logger import Logger

# 创建一个日志记录器实例,配置日志级别和格式
logger = Logger(level='DEBUG', format='%(asctime)s - %(name)s - %(levelname)s - %(message)s')

# 使用记录器
logger.debug("这是一条调试信息")
logger.info("这是一条信息")
logger.warning("这是一条警告信息")
logger.error("这是一条错误信息")
logger.critical("这是一条关键信息")

在这个配置中,用户可以设置日志的级别(如 'DEBUG''INFO''WARNING''ERROR''CRITICAL')和日志的输出格式。通过调整这些参数,用户可以自定义日志记录的行为。

登录后查看全文
热门项目推荐